1. The Shift Toward Interactive and Live Dealer Games

One of the most significant innovations reshaping online casinos is the proliferation of live dealer games. Unlike traditional software-based slots and table games, live dealer offerings simulate the authentic casino experience via high-definition streaming and real-time interaction. According to the latest industry reports, the live dealer segment grew by over 15% in 2022, accounting for roughly $6.5 billion in global revenues, and is projected to continue expanding as players seek more social, engaging experiences.

This shift toward realism and interaction not only bolsters user engagement but also enhances transparency and trust, which are vital for driving deeper player loyalty and retention. Casinos increasingly utilize advanced streaming technology, multiple camera angles, and chat features to foster a sense of presence and interactivity that mimics physical casinos.

3. The Role of Responsible Gambling and Player Protection

Responsible gambling initiatives are integral to the sustainable growth of online casinos. Emerging tools such as personalized deposit limits, session time reminders, and self-exclusion options are now standard features. Providers are also harnessing data analytics to identify early signs of problematic gambling behaviors, facilitating timely intervention and support.

Creating responsible environments not only safeguards players but also enhances the platform’s credibility. This focus aligns with regulatory requirements and societal expectations for ethical gambling practices.
